In my head-canon since I was a kid, Fett and Han knew each other previous to the events of ESB.
They both smuggled for Jabba, so it makes sense that their paths would have crossed in the past.
They may have even worked together.
(I am, of course, totally discounting their little run-in in the Special Additions. That never happened.)
I remember from somewhere (was it the Boba Fett action figure card?) that the braids on his shoulder were Wookie braids,
and there was a lot of conjecture back then that Han saved Chewie from Fett (It was pretty generally accepted that Fett was a Wookie slaver).
Additionally, in ROTJ Han knew Fett's name, and practically panicked when Chewie called out his warning to him on the skiff.
("Boba Fett? Boba Fett? Where?")
While he may have been formally introduced to Fett at Darth's impromptu dinner party, I think it's more likely that he and Chewie share a past with Boba Fett.
All they could have gleaned from their run-in with him on Bespin was that he was cunning.
But Han's reaction to him on Tatooine suggests that they also knew he was dangerous.
